Overview
The 8T49N006A-057NLGI is a FemtoClock NG clock generator manufactured by Renesas Electronics. It operates at a frequency of 156.25 MHz and features LVPECL output types. The device utilizes a 40-VFQFN exposed pad package. Key performance specifications include a jitter value of 8.3 ps. This component is classified under Clock Generators, PLLs, and Frequency Synthesizers within the timing product category.

Selection Notes
Select this component when a 156.25 MHz clock source with LVPECL outputs is required. Ensure the design accommodates the 40-VFQFN package dimensions. Validate that the 8.3 ps jitter specification meets the system's timing budget requirements for high-speed data applications.
Part Context
This part belongs to the FemtoClock NG series, designed for advanced timing solutions. It integrates PLL technology to provide stable clock generation. The series is known for supporting various output formats and low-jitter performance suitable for demanding digital systems.
